Understanding Document Legalization

Legalizing documents is a crucial process, especially when dealing with international matters. In Port St. Lucie, ensuring that your documents are properly legalized can prevent unnecessary delays and complications. The process involves verifying the authenticity of a document so it can be recognized by foreign authorities. Failing to follow the correct procedures can lead to significant setbacks.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

One of the most common mistakes people make is not understanding the specific requirements for the country where the document will be used. Each country has its own regulations, and overlooking these can render your documents useless. Always research the legalization requirements of the destination country before beginning the process.

Another frequent error is submitting incomplete or incorrect documents. Missing signatures, incorrect dates, or incomplete forms can all result in your documents being rejected. It's essential to double-check all details before submission.

The Importance of Apostille

An apostille is an essential part of document legalization for many countries. It's a certification that authenticates the origin of a public document. Failing to obtain an apostille when required can lead to your documents not being accepted abroad. Make sure you understand whether your documents need an apostille and how to obtain one in Port St. Lucie.
